I decided to stick with the colorful design, but I rearranged the layers so that it more resembled a thermal image spectrum and took out a layer to simplify it just a bit. The paper is a bit thin, and so there was some wrinkling when putting them together. An Elmer’s glue stick was all I used to adhere the layers to each other. I set a heavy textbook on top of them for a day because there was also some curling, but after that the piece was perfectly flattened out.
